Can any one explain mr horner's method of synthetic division

Open in App
Solution

Dear Student,Horners method is a computationally efficient algorithm for evaluating a polynomial at a certain point or value. Given the polynomil, p(x) = i=0n ai xi = a0 + a1 x +.. + an xn, where an are real numbers, we wish to evaluate the polynomial at a specific value of x, say x0.To accomplish this, we define a new sequence of constants as follows: bn= an bn-1 :=an-1+bn x0 b0 :=a0+b1 x0 Then b0 is the value of p(x0). To see why this works, note that the polynomial can be written in the form p(x) = a0 + x(a1 + x(a2 +...+ x(an-1 + ax x)...)). Thus, by iteratively substituting the bi into the expression, p(x0)=a0+x0(a1+x0(a2+...+x0(an-1+bn x0)...)) =a0+x0(a1+x0(a2+...+x0(bn-1) ...)) =b0Regards
